Job summary

GE Vernova in Schenectady, NY is seeking a Manufacturing Assembler for turbine components on the 2nd shift. Responsibilities include basic assembly, testing, following drawings, and quality documentation.

You will use cranes and forklifts, operate standard tools, and adhere to safety and lean practices. Required are a High School Diploma/GED, forklift/crane experience, ability to read schematics, and willingness to work overtime.

Responsibilities

  • Basic Assembly and test electromechanical assemblies for turbine components including installation, adhesive bonding, drilling, tapping, torquing, lubricating, and wiring
  • Work from engineering drawings, work instructions, and wiring diagrams
  • Assemble, bend, form, braze, tape, stack Generator parts, assemblies and components on both New Build work and Services
  • Assemble, fit, and connect a variety of Generator parts and components
  • Utilize standard tooling to complete work tasks
  • Follow EHS compliance for turbine assembly and test
  • Perform complete and accurate quality documentation
  • Assist in implementation of documentation and process improvements
  • Assist in testing and minor inspections as needed
  • Move material/product using cranes (Level 2) and other approved material movement equipment to perform work tasks
  • Unload and prepare parts/product for shipment
  • Perform Complex repair work. Provide on-the job training to other personnel as needed
  • Provide on-the-job training to other personnel as needed. Complete other daily housekeeping functions including 5s and parts kitting. Assist in all aspects for Service and Repair work
  • Must demonstrate the ability to follow policies and practices and improve Safety, Quality, Delivery and Cost including, but not limited to: use of all required personal protective equipment, ensuring machine guards and safety features are working, identifying and reporting unsafe working conditions; attention to detail - identifying and reporting quality issues found through in-line checking and reporting of critical appearance defects for resolution
  • Physical demands of the position include: Constant standing; frequently handling various parts for assembly; frequent walking, reaching at waist level, pushing/pulling, grasping/squeezing, pinching, fine motor dexterity, neck flexion, and using air tools; occasionally sitting, reaching overhead, reaching at shoulder level, reaching at knee and floor level, bending, stooping, squatting, crouching, kneeling, crawling, ladder/stair climbing, pivoting, twisting, neck extension/rotation, and using vibratory tools. Handling and lifting of parts and/or equipment
  • Must Adhere to and follow all safety procedures, i.e., lock-out/tag-out, report safety concerns, use appropriate PPE as required, and follow similar safety practices
  • Ability to work in a loud/noisy environment
  • The factories are not climate controlled – conditions can be hot or cold
  • Ability to work overtime as required
  • Switching between various production assignments as required
